Terracing. This is whereby your piece of firm converted into structures that resemble steps. These structures are fixed in a horizontal direction. In case it rains then the running soil is trapped on the terraces. It also helps a lot in creating a flat area that can comfortably be used for cultivation. This method has an advantage in that the soil fertility of the place might be improved through prevented soil erosion and it also helps in the conservation of water.

Another form that may be erected is by the use of retaining walls. These are non-natural constructions that are erected in order to help prevent the running off of soil or even water from a building or a region. They can greatly help in preventing the movement of a slant and thus this keeps it as firm as possible. It is most preferred to be used in areas whereby the footnote of the hill has collapsed.

The steepness of a hill can be changed through drop constructions. It is normally placed in intervals and it ensures that many gentle inclines are created. In case the water can move out from one region to the other one without much speed. Gullies which would have resulted are thus prevented from forming. The final outcome is that the stability of the gradient is thus enhanced.

You can also make use of grassed waterways. This can either be man-made or a natural form. Most of them run down the slant into the main drainage point. Grass of the preferred type is planted on it in order to help prevent the quick water flow. This vegetation serves as an inhibitor to any possible erosion. Whenever there are lots of rain the excess water can be directed in the collection point.

Conservation ponds are also used in helping to maintain the stability of a hill. They are constructed on the angles. Once it rains the little runoff water can be collected on the pond.
